Output 45141c870a6c84366883f6f64b89e949f222363131db379e7bbc4c38929f803e:0

value
39248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ae90400788bb8d14e632112b300d0fc2f3a818de OP_EQUAL
address
3Hc2JbX1QfqLSpQWC1tRbH1an5BW5ay9gD
transaction
45141c870a6c84366883f6f64b89e949f222363131db379e7bbc4c38929f803e
spent
true